Netanyahu: paid less than David Cameron

articlemain

Benjamin Netanyahu is paid less than both David Cameron and footballer Yossi Benayoun.

The Israeli Prime Minister revealed his monthly salary of 15,027 shekels (£2,700) by posting his pay slip on his Facebook page.

Personal information was blurred on the slip, but the document suggests that Mr Netanyahu makes more than £90,000 a year.

Writing in Hebrew, Arab and English, Mr Netanyahu told his 3,750 Facebook fans that he had posted the document online “to provide total transparency concerning my monthly pay slip”.

His salary far eclipses the average Israeli wage, which is 8,357 shekels (£1,500) per month. However , Mr Netanyahu does not earn anywhere near as much as Mr Benayoun.

Last summer the footballer became the most expensive ever Israeli player when he transferred from Liverpool to Chelsea to earn a reported £70,000 a week.

The British Prime Minister’s annual salary is £142,050.
